how do you check for ascites
shifting dullness fluid wave
how do you check for gallbladder issue
murphys- pressure when you press on gallbladder illicits enough pain to stop breathing
how do you check for ventral hernia
ask pt to raise head and shoulders off table
order of abdominal exam
inspect auscultate percuss palpate
peritoneal signs
guarding, rigidity, rebound tenderness
how do you check for appendicitis
psoas obturator rosvings
when eval acute diarrhea, what is the main focus
volume status and complications
when eval acute diarrhea, what do you focus on for the vitals
temp/ fever HR BP (incl orthostatic)
when eval acute diarrhea, what do you focus on for the skin exam
turgor
when eval acute diarrhea, what do you focus on HEENT
mucous membranes- eyes, mouth
when eval acute diarrhea, what do you focus on- abdominal exam
distention bowel sounds tenderness peritoneal signs masses
when eval acute diarrhea, what do you focus on- rectal exam
tenderness stool guaiac perianal dz
when eval acute diarrhea, what do you focus on- neuro exam
mental status

how to do rectal exam
- tell pt- I’m now going to examine the anal region (inspect), spread butt cheeks
- looking for fissures/ hemorrhoids
- lube finger
- inform pt you’ll be inserting finger into rectum
- do 180 sweep in both directions around rectum to check for lesions
- remove finger and check for stool for blood
